Laser Equipment Configuration and Selection
In modern engineering construction, the configuration and selection of laser equipment is crucial. The 6-meter telescopic laser screed shipped to Europe this time is mainly equipped with laser units from Topcon and Leica. Both types of equipment enjoy a good reputation in the market and each has its own characteristics. When selecting suitable laser equipment, several key parameters need to be considered, including accuracy, durability, and after-sales service.
Topcon laser equipment is renowned for its high precision and reliability, making it suitable for large-scale leveling operations. Its laser measurement system provides millimeter-level accuracy, making ground treatment during construction more precise. Furthermore, Topcon's laser system is highly durable, adaptable to harsh construction environments, ensuring long-term use without frequent breakdowns. In comparison, Leica laser equipment has an advantage in data processing speed and information transmission efficiency, enabling real-time feedback on construction progress and helping the construction team make rapid adjustments.
